How much does it cost to rent a home in Potomac West?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Potomac West 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,955 | $2,200 | $4,028 |
| Potomac West 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,829 | $2,700 | $5,500 |
| Potomac West 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,454 | $3,700 | $6,300 |
| Potomac West 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,861 | $4,995 | $7,950 |
| Potomac West 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,000 | $6,000 | $6,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Potomac West
What type of rentals are currently available in Potomac West?
There are currently 346 Apartments for Rent in Potomac West, VA with pricing that ranges from $1,020 to $10,024. There are also 239 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Potomac West ranging from $1,250 to $7,950.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Potomac West?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Potomac West ranges from $1,250 to $7,950 with an average monthly rent of $3,200.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Potomac West?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Potomac West range from $1,060 to $10,024,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,700 to $5,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$3,700 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,050.
